Maximum travel range
The travel ranges of the individual axes determine the maximum travel range of the multi-axis system as travel range limits without stroke reserves.
Any excess travel required as a safety distance in the end positions of the individual axes depends on the application and must therefore be taken into account accordingly by the user.
Therefore, the effectively usable working range is usually smaller than the maximum available travel range.

Values for maximum travel speed vmax, maximum drive torque MP_max and maximum payload mex_max valid at minimum travel range.
For longer travels, length-dependent reduction for vmax and MP_max for linear axes with ball screw drive as well as a reduction of mex_max depending on travel range and dynamics.
